Adams","doi":"10.1145/2756601.2756604","DOIUrl":"https://doi.org/10.1145/2756601.2756604","url":null,"abstract":"A methodology for characterizing and measuring out-of-band covert channels (OOB-CCs) is proposed and used to evaluate covert-acoustic channels (i.e., covert channels established using speakers and microphones). OOB-CCs are low-probability of detection/low-probability of interception channels established using commodity devices that are not traditionally used for communication (e.g., speaker and microphone, display and FM radio, etc.). To date, OOB-CCs have been declared \"covert\" if the signals used to establish these channels could not be perceived by a human adversary. This work examines OOB-CCs from the perspective of a passive adversary and argues that a different methodology is required in order to effectively assess OOB-CCs. Traditional communication systems are measured by their capacity and bit error rate; while important parameters, they do not capture the key measures of OOB-CCs: namely, the probability of an adversary detecting the channel and the amount of data that two covertly communicating parties can exchange without being detected. As a result, the adoption of the measure steganographic capacity is proposed and used to measure the amount of data (in bits) that can be transferred through an OOB-CC before a passive adversary's probability of detecting the channel reaches a given threshold. The theoretical steganographic capacity for discrete memoryless channels as well as additive white Gaussian noise channels is calculated in this paper and a case study is performed to measure the steganographic capacity of OOB covert-acoustic channels, when a passive adversary uses an energy detector to detect the covert communication. Nevertheless, content is eventually decrypted at rendering time, leaving it vulnerable to piracy e.g. using a camcorder to record movies displayed on an LCD screen. Such type of piracy naturally imprints a visible flicker signal in the pirate video due to the interplay between the rendering and acquisition devices. The parameters of such flicker are inherently tied to the characteristics of the pirate devices such as the back-light of the LCD screen and the read-out time of the camcorder. In this article, we introduce a forensic methodology to estimate such parameters by analyzing the flicker signal present in pirate recordings. In this paper, we revisit three elliptic-curve based untraceable RFID authentication protocols recently published and show they are not secure against active attacks and do not support the untraceability for tags. We also provide a new construction to solve such problems using the elliptic-curved based Schnorr signature technique. Our construction satisfies all requirements for RFID security and privacy including replay protection, impersonation resistance, untraceability, and forward privacy. It requires only two point scalar multiplications and two hash operations with two messages exchanges. Additive embedding schemes first assign costs to individual pixels and then embed the desired payload by minimizing the sum of costs of all changed pixels. The proposed framework can be applied to any such scheme -- it starts with the cost assignment and forms a non-additive distortion function that forces adjacent embedding changes to synchronize. Since the distortion function is purposely designed as a sum of locally supported potentials, one can use the Gibbs construction to realize the embedding in practice. The beneficial impact of synchronizing the embedding changes is linked to the fact that modern steganalysis detectors use higher-order statistics of noise residuals obtained by filters with sign-changing kernels and to the fundamental difficulty of accurately estimating the selection channel of a non-additive embedding scheme implemented with several Gibbs sweeps. We further compare these two approaches to sequential fingerprinting, highlighting differences between the two schemes. Based on these differences, we argue that Wald's scheme should in general be preferred over the dynamic Tardos scheme, even though both schemes have their merits.
